Recipe

1c Unsweetened vanilla or regular Almond Milk

1 Small Ripe Banana

1/2c Frozen Strawberries

1c Frozen Peaches

1/2c Frozen Pineapple

*Throw it all in a blender and enjoy!*

Approximate Calorie Count- 269

I just saw an episode of Giada at Home on the Food Network and she made a Banana Walnut Smoothie that looked really good with almond milk, walnuts, and a few other ingredients.  I decided to put my own spin on in and use these little date rolls in place of the walnuts that hers called for.

Recipe

1c Unsweetened Vanilla Almond Milk

1 Banana

1 Almond Date Roll

3/4c Frozen Mango

3/4c Frozen Pineapple

Total Calories: 296 for entire recipe which is great for breakfast or for a snack you could split the recipe into two servings at 148 calories per serving of course this will vary depending on the brands and size of banana.

Mango Smoothie


1c Frozen Mango chunks

1/2c Frozen Strawberries

2oz Naked Mighty Mango

1 Lime (juice only)

1/4c Unsweetened Vanilla Almond Milk

3-4 Ice Cubes (vary depending on how thick a smoothie you prefer)

Total Calories– 141

I tried this smoothie first on Saturday and didn’t really use much of the Mango Naked drink and used water instead of the Almond milk and it was just too watery.  I found that 2oz is the perfect amount without adding too many calories.  I thought that it was super flavorful and the almond milk was perfect instead of the water, and you really cant taste it at all.  I am so excited for how delic this turned out and I cant wait to make it again!
